Salto Rio Ibáñez
Salto Rio Ibáñez is a waterfall in Aysén, Chile. Salto Rio Ibáñez is situated nearby to the village Puerto Ingeniero Ibáñez.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Puerto Ibáñez is a small town in the Aisén Region in the south of Chile. It is located on a bay off the north shore of General Carrera Lake, 116 kilometres south of Coihaique. Puerto Ingeniero Ibáñez is situated 6 km southeast of Salto Rio Ibáñez.
